Brothers Chirag and Chintu Patel launched Amneal Pharmaceuticals in 2002. In 2005, the business produced its first prescription medicine, and in 2006, it gained its first ANDA approval. Five medications that Mylan had to divest in order to buy the generics division of Merck KGaA were purchased by the business in 2007 from Mylan. The corporation was identified at this time as a private business with its headquarters in Paterson, New Jersey. The establishment of an R&D centre in Gujarat in 2008 marked the company's entry into India. Between 2010 and 2016, the US had continued growth in New Jersey, New York, and Kentucky. By the end of 2017, the business had acquired assets from Pfizer, Actavis, and Warner Chilcott, significantly expanding both its geographic reach and product line.
